Rick Riordan has done it yet again! In this new demigod book series we learn about the gods of Asgard and their mythological stories. Like the Percy Jackson series and the Heroes of Olympus series, we see a demigod on an adventure to figure out who his godly parent is but this time, there's a twist. Riordan's pattern of big stuff going down on 16th birthdays still holds true. This time, however, Magnus Chase's journey starts off with him dying. There is only one narrator this time as opposed to his other works. Like Riordan's privious books, "The Sword of Summer" is presented in the 21st century providing humor and everyday events in a fantastical/modern world. This book will be loved by his fans and he is currently working on Book 2: The Hammer of Thor," which is set to be released sometime time next fall.
